Sandblasted Abrasion-Resistant Rubber Hose is our flagship wear-resistant industrial rubber hose. It is specifically designed for high-intensity abrasive blasting, rust removal, and surface preparation work, and is built to solve common field problems: poor wear life, blowouts, static buildup, and bursting under pressure.

This product uses a specially formulated high-abrasion NR/SBR synthetic rubber inner tube, combined with a high-density textile braid reinforcement layer. The hose wall is uniform, impact resistance is strong, and the construction includes a static-conductive feature that safely dissipates static charges generated during blasting — a critical safety advantage over standard industrial rubber hoses.
Exceptional abrasion resistance: Conforms to ISO 4649 international abrasion standards. When conveying highly abrasive media such as silica sand, steel grit, steel shot, or mineral slag, the inner tube resists wear-through over a long service life — typically lasting 3 to 5 times longer than ordinary rubber hoses in similar conditions.
Reliable high-pressure performance: Rated for a steady working pressure of 12 Bar, with a burst pressure of 36 Bar. Under high-pressure blasting conditions, the hose maintains its structural integrity without blistering or bursting.
Anti-static and aging resistant: A special conductive compound prevents static accumulation. The outer cover resists UV exposure and weathering, so it stays crack-free and durable even during extended outdoor operations.
Good flexibility and handling: The hose bends easily through large angles without kinking, making it convenient to move around on the job site and easy to connect to standard blasting equipment.
Sandblast hose is widely used in ship hull rust removal, structural steel blasting, bridge anti-corrosion treatment, metal workpiece preparation, mining equipment cleaning, tank descaling, and similar industrial scenarios. It is an essential component in heavy fabrication, steel structure engineering, ship repair, and corrosion protection projects. Compatible with both manual and automatic blasting equipment globally, it remains a core abrasion-resistant hose category for overseas project procurement.
| Parameter | Specification |
|---|---|
| Core Construction | High-abrasion static-conductive inner tube + high-tensile textile cord reinforcement + weather and wear-resistant outer cover |
| Inner Diameter Range | 13 mm – 76 mm (1″ – 5″) |
| Working Pressure | 12 Bar (174.45 PSI) |
| Burst Pressure | 36 Bar (522 PSI) |
| Temperature Range | -30 °C to +82 °C |
| Key Performance Characteristics | Abrasion loss ≤80 mm³ (ISO 4649), anti-static, impact resistant, high pressure capable, crack resistant |
